I have a Dell Dimension 4400. I am unable to record data files to my CD. I
bought the PC with a CD-RW.
Start-My Computer-CD drive shows as the name: 'CD Drive (D
' and a cd-r
icon is what it's showing is in there. (My blank Maxell CD-R.)
Right click on cd-r icon.
Click on properties. 5 tabs show up for CD Drive (D
Properties:
General
Autoplay
Hardware
Settings
Direct CD 5.0 Options.
There is no recording tab as suggested by Microsoft KB.
In the Dell Help and Support Center (Accessories-System Tools-System
Information) under system configuration of your Dell Computer subtitle:
Hardware Information about your Dell Computer it states the following:
Cd-Rom Drive (D
Manufacturer: (Standard CD-ROM drives)
Model: LITE-ON LTR-24102M
Driver: cdrom.sys
Under Device Manager I see the following drivers:
All under C:\\WINDOWS\System32:
drivers\Cdr4_xp.sys
drivers\Cdralw2k.sys
DRIVERS\cdrom.sys <----This driver has a yellow check mark icon to it's
left
DRIVERS\imapi.sys <----This driver also has a yellow check mark.
drivers\ImapiRox.sys
drivers\MxlW2k.sys
drivers\pwd_2k.sys
DRIVERS\redbook.sys <--Has the yellow checkmark
storprop.dll <--Has the yellow checkmark
Provider Roxio File version 5.10 (103)
Also under My Computer-CD-Properties-Settings, it shows Type:CD-RW drive
Firmware revision 4DS2.
This seems to indicate to me that there is a wrong driver and my cd-rw is
being detected as a CD-ROM only.
When I insert the CD it seems to spin for quite a while and then doing
nothing when I try to add files.
How can I correct this problem?
